Detroit-based international law firm Clark Hill is expanding its Cannabis Industry Group with the addition of eight attorneys and a team of paralegals and support staff from Denver-based cannabis law firm, the Hoban Law Group, along with opening an office in Denver.

As part of the deal, Robert Hoban, president and founder of Hoban Law, will join Clark Hill as member-in-charge of Clark Hill’s first Denver office, formerly the offices of Hoban Law.

“The cannabis industry is an area of strategic focus for Clark Hill and Hoban Law is globally recognized as one of the top cannabis law firms,” says John Hensien, CEO of Clark Hill. “The team’s depth of experience in helping cannabis-related businesses navigate the regulatory, transactional and litigation landscape will provide a deeper bench for Clark Hill’s Cannabis Industry Group, and the team will also be a tremendous asset to our clients across the board in other areas of practice.”

The cannabis industry is becoming increasingly complex as federal legalization draws closer. Over the last 12 months, there have been numerous mergers and acquisitions in the cannabis sector, and as the industry consolidates — a sign of maturation — operators will demand increasingly sophisticated legal and advisory services.

Since 2008, Hoban Law has cultivated a leading commercial cannabis industry network. The legal strategies and advisory services it provides in the industry have gained recognition, and now positions Clark Hill’s Cannabis Industry Group to be one of the largest cannabis law practice in the country.

Sander Zagzebski joined Clark Hill’s Cannabis team at the Los Angeles office earlier this year. He has broad experience as both a transactional and corporate/securities lawyer representing clients across a range of industries.

Together, Hoban Law and Zagzebski will lead Clark Hill’s Cannabis Industry Group, which represents growers, processors, caregivers, transporters, lenders, investors, and other cannabis-industry clients on issues ranging from banking and finance, government relations and legislative advocacy, taxation, and business formation, investments, and governance issues.

“The cannabis industry is poised for sweeping changes and Clark Hill’s global, full-service capabilities will enable us to provide a more comprehensive lineup of services for both U.S. and international clients,” says Robert Hoban.  “With the anticipated passage of the ‘SAFE Banking Act’ followed by potential federal legalization of cannabis, the industry is moving at lightning speed, and Clark Hill stands alone in its ability to provide the experienced counsel and depth of legal resources necessary to deliver a higher level of service to an increasingly sophisticated and complex industry.”
